LM1578A/LM2578A/LM3578A Switching Regulator
General Description
The LM1578A is a switching regulator which can easily be set up for such DC-to-DC voltage conversion circuits as the buck, boost, and inverting configurations. The LM1578A features a unique comparator input stage which not only has separate pins for both the inverting and non-inverting inputs, but also provides an internal 1.0V reference to each input, thereby simplifying circuit design and p.c. board layout. The output can switch up to 750 mA and has output pins for its collector and emitter to promote design flexibility. An external current limit terminal may be referenced to either the ground or the Vin terminal, depending upon the application. In addition, the LM1578A has an on board oscillator, which sets the switching frequency with a single external capacitor from < 1 Hz to 100 kHz (typical). The LM1578A is an improved version of the LM1578, offering higher maximum ratings for the total supply voltage and output transistor emitter and collector voltages.

Note 1: Absolute Maximum Ratings indicate limits beyond which damage to the device may occur. DC and AC electrical specifications do not apply when operating the device beyond its rated operating conditions. Note 2: For TJ 100°C, the Emitter pin voltage should not be driven more than 0.6V below ground (see Application Information). Note 3: At elevated temperatures, devices must be derated based on package thermal resistance. The device in the TO-99 package must be derated at 150°C/W, junction to ambient, or 45°C/W, junction to case. The device in the 8-pin DIP must be derated at 95°C/W, junction to ambient. The device in the surface-mount package must be derated at 150°C/W, junction-to-ambient. Note 4: Human body model, 1.5 k in series with 100 pF. Note 5: Typical values are for TJ = 25°C and represent the most likely parametric norm. Note 6: All limits guaranteed and 100% production tested at room temperature (standard type face) and at temperature extremes (bold type face). All limits are used to calculate Average Outgoing Quality Level (AOQL). Note 7: All limits guaranteed at room temperature (standard type face) and at temperature extremes (bold type face). Room temperature limits are 100% production tested. Limits at temperature extremes are guaranteed via correlation using standard Statistical Quality Control (SQC) methods. All limits are used to calculate AOQL. Note 8: Input terminals are protected from accidental shorts to ground but if external voltages higher than the reference voltage are applied, excessive current will flow and should be limited to less than 5 mA. Note 9: I1 and I2 are the external sink currents at the inputs (refer to Test Circuit). Note 10: Connection of a 10 k resistor from pin 1 to pin 4 will drive the duty cycle to its maximum, typically 90%. Applying the minimum Current Limit Sense Voltage to pin 7 will not reduce the duty cycle to less than 50%. Applying the maximum Current Limit Sense Voltage to pin 7 is certain to reduce the duty cycle below 50%. Increasing this voltage by 15 mV may be required to reduce the duty cycle to 0%, when the Collector output swing is 40V or greater (see Ground-Referred Current Limit Sense Voltage typical curve). Note 11: A military RETS specification is available on request. At the time of printing, the LM1578A RETS spec complied with the boldface limits in this column. The LM1578AH may also be procured as a Standard Military Drawing.
